I have neff double oven ,only had it two weeks and the top oven which i use the most looks filthy- i have had it on self clean at least three times but the floor of oven is burnt on and looks awful. W

Self-cleaning ovens are not "squeaky clean" after the cleaning cycle has run. Any spilled food or debris in the oven before it cleans will be left behind as ashes, soot, etc. and you will need to wipe it out with a damp cloth afterwards. If the residue is black and sticky then the cleaning cycle isn't running at a high enough temperature. Please refer to the manufacturer's instructions to make sure the cleaning feature is working and being operated properly.

The self cleaning instructions for my Frigidaire Gallery Pro Series Model FEB798WCCH do not inform how long to set timer. Any instructions would be helpful as I've never operated a self cleaning oven...

Hello- The function is automatic when clean button is pushed. Oven will lock, and turn on at full power for about 90 mins. This 'feature' can, and usually does eventually burn out circuits in the control board. Techs call this the 'self-destruct' option, cheerfully promoted by the salesman. Avoid using 'self clean'!  Scrape and clean with light soap/water. Turn on to 450deg. for about 30 min. This is about half the temp. of a 900deg. 'clean' cycle and a lot less expensive in the long run. Please acknowledge this post if info is helpful- have more if needed.- Thanks- Ed

Advise use of self clean feature on kenmore self clean oven 30''

If there is an up and down arrow on the control panel, you need to press the clean button first and then choose clean time with the up and down arrow. Be sure to remove the racks, if left in the oven they will be blackened by the extreme heat. Clean them separately with oven cleaner. Place them on newspaper and spray them.
